What is Video Production?
Video production refers to the process of creating video content through a combination of capturing moving images, editing, and audio recording. This encompasses different stages: pre-production (planning and scripting), production (shooting the content), and post-production (editing and finalizing). With rapid advancements in technology, video production has become more accessible and varied, enabling creators to harness the power of visuals to communicate their message.

Video Production Process Explained
Pre-Production Planning
The foundation of any successful video project lies in pre-production planning. This phase involves conceptualizing ideas, scripting, budgeting, and scheduling shoots. Effective planning streamlines the entire process, reduces costs, and minimizes unexpected challenges. Collaborating closely with a production team during this phase can forge a stronger creative direction.
The Importance of Scriptwriting
Scriptwriting is integral to video production, as it lays the foundation for the narrative and flow of the video. A well-written script will engage viewers, provide clear messaging, and include call-to-action elements. Involving creative professionals early on can bring expert insights to storytelling, ensuring the screenplay aligns with the brand’s voice and objectives.
Post-Production Techniques
Post-production is where the magic happens. This phase encompasses video editing, sound design, color correction, and visual effects. Skilled editors distill hours of footage into a cohesive narrative, ensuring smooth transitions and engaging pacing. The choice to incorporate animations, graphics, or music can also enhance the overall impact, making the content more dynamic and visually appealing.
Measuring the Success of Your Video
Key Performance Indicators for Videos
To determine the effectiveness of a video, it’s essential to establish key performance indicators (KPIs). Typical KPIs include views, shares, reach, and retention rates. These metrics provide insights into audience engagement and how well the video resonates with viewers. Tracking these indicators allows for data-driven decision-making and optimization of future content.
Tracking Engagement Rates
Monitoring engagement rates is vital for understanding how audiences interact with your video. This can include analyzing likes, comments, shares, and overall interactions. High engagement rates typically indicate that the content is resonating well, while lower rates may prompt a review of the video to identify areas for improvement.
